Building an Effective Preschool Program Development Plan
Building a preschool program development plan needs to be based on scientific principles and suitable for each age group, and the psycho-physiological characteristics of children. Avoid “burning stages” and let children develop naturally like “constant rain soaks deep into the ground.”
Defining Objectives
Objectives need to be specific, clear, and measurable. For example, instead of setting a general objective like “develop language skills,” we can specify it as “children can retell a short story.” Refer to lesson plans for decorating squares for preschoolers for more ideas on activities to develop children’s skills.
Choosing Teaching Methods
Teaching methods need to be flexible, creative, and focus on creating a fun learning environment that stimulates children’s curiosity and exploration. The “learning through play, playing through learning” method is quite popular nowadays.
Evaluating Results
Evaluation needs to be carried out regularly to promptly adjust the program accordingly. Remember that each child is a different “tree” that needs to be “watered” and “cared for” in their own way. Teacher Pham Van Tuan, a dedicated educator, once said: “Evaluation is not for comparison, but to better understand the progress of each child.”
